Do not use Nintendo Switch near an aquarium

Following the recent issues, Nintendo has released a statement in the form of a list of the places you shouldn't be using the Joy-Cons wirelessly.

rainslacker2628d ago

Cell phones run on a different band, whereas most of the cordless devices for the home run on similar bands. That's why they cause interference with one another.

Still, Nintendo should have maybe shielded their controller chips better if this is an issue. Probably will make it into a hardware revision.
